Filling capsules: What dosing capsules for your vaporizer are all about

Vaporizer dosing capsules are small containers inserted into the designated chamber of a compatible vaporizer. Most of these reusable capsules are made of metal and hold a prepared portion of herbs. If you want to fill several capsules yourself, you can prepare them at home and simply swap them out as needed.

The practical advantage lies primarily in their clean handling. Instead of filling the herb chamber directly every time, you merely change the prepared portion. This can reduce residue in the chamber and facilitates consistent dosing. When filling capsules, size and closure matter

When filling capsules, you should first pay attention to compatibility. The correct capsule size depends on the respective vaporizer, as even small differences in diameter or height can prevent the capsule from fitting properly. Therefore, always check the specific model information.

The closure can also vary. Some variants have a removable push-on lid, while others are screwed shut, such as the Hizen aluminum herb dosing capsules for Convectum, Nanu & Stilus Pro Max. Push-on capsules are particularly easy to open, while screw-on models offer a secure closure.

Stainless steel and titanium are the most common materials. Both materials are durable and reusable. Which variant is the better choice depends on your vaporizer, the intended use, and your personal preferences. For concentrates, special inserts made of other materials may be provided.

With the right herbs, you can fill your capsules cleanly

For an even capsule filling, the herbs should be dry and appropriately ground, ideally with a herb grinder. Very coarse material is harder to distribute, while an extremely fine grind can impede airflow. A medium and loose grind is therefore a good starting point for many devices.

If you want to fill a capsule yourself, add the contents in portions and distribute them without strong pressure. When filling yourself, the goal is not to cram in as much plant material as possible. An even fill allows sufficient airflow and can support uniform heating.

Precision scales for herbs are suitable for more control over dosing. Especially if you want to keep your portions as consistent as possible, they offer almost unsurpassed dosing accuracy compared to mere estimation. This way, you know the filled quantity more precisely and maintain full control over the size of your portions.

Fill capsules yourself: Your simple step-by-step guide

For this guide, in addition to your herbs, you only need clean empty capsules and a suitable work surface. It's best to place empty capsules for filling in front of you, open and stable.

  1. In the first step, open the capsule and check that it is clean and completely dry.

  2. In the second step, you can carefully fill the prepared herbs and distribute them evenly.

  3. In the third step, check the quantity. Do not unnecessarily compress the plant material.

  4. Finally, put on the lid or screw the capsule completely shut.

If you regularly want to prepare many empty capsules, a capsule filler can be a practical accessory. Such a capsule filler holds several containers stable during filling, making it easier to fill capsules in series. This is particularly worthwhile if you frequently use capsules for self-filling and prepare several portions at once.

Of course, you can also fill individual capsules by hand. A capsule filler is therefore not a must, but primarily a work aid for larger quantities of "broccoli".

These tips make filling and cleaning your capsules easier

Too much pressure when filling is one of the most common mistakes. If you pack the herbs too tightly, the airflow can suffer, even with the powerful Venty vaporizer. If the lid doesn't close cleanly, you should rather remove some material instead of forcing it shut or screwing it on.

After use, the capsule can still be very hot. For your safety, wait until it has cooled sufficiently. Then you can remove plant residues and clean it according to the instructions for the respective material. Everything should be completely dry before refilling.

With concentrates, more adhesive residues can occur. Therefore, only use capsules or inserts intended for this type of use, such as the Vapotools by 157Grad Concentrate Capsule suitable for Fenix Mini and Fenix Pro. Normal herb capsules are not automatically suitable for concentrates.

Whether you buy in a specialty store or online: Before ordering, check the product information and the exact model designation. Similarly sized herb chambers do not automatically mean that the same dosing capsule will fit. The correct capsule size and the right closure are more important than a purely visual similarity.
